Trellis Rose Lace Scarf
Like roses along a trellis, little blossoms climb the length of this reversible garter stitch lace scarf. The simplicity of the design creates a wonderfully wearable and versatile accessory.
The lace repeats every 16 stitches, so it is easy to customize the width, as well, as the length, for a wider wrap or skinny scarf. It looks great in a variety of lace, fingering, and Shetland/sport/DK weight yarns.
Pattern includes both written instructions and charts.
Skill Level
Intermediate
Sample Scarf
55g (612 yds/560m) Jaggerspun Zephyr 2/18 lace weight yarn (23 wpi), Vanilla color
